Science Tutoring

Are you struggling with a difficult science course? Get some extra help now, to prevent falling further behind. Building science confidence starts with our talented science tutors. Our science tutors can help with science terms, science projects, and preparing for science tests. Working with our science tutors means that your student gets undivided attention from a caring and qualified science instructor. Instill science confidence by teaching your child that science can be fun! Getting help in science doesn't have to be scary…our science tutors understand that your child needs to gain science skills as well as study confidence. One on one science instruction will insure that your child learns the basics quickly and confidently.
